    Making some 2397 horns.

    Yesterday was a slow day, so I did some research and started drafting some 2397 horns, with datas from JBL and independent sources. The target is a set of horns to be produced thru CNC machining and requiring the minimal "human intervention". I was thinking mixing wood (top and bottom "saucers") and aluminum (fins, sides and flange), while using plastic is not out of the question. My question is in regard of material, as the original 2397 were made from wood (at least I believe it was 100% wood). Will the aluminum separators/fins be okay over the original wood? Or will using aluminum produce high frequencies that will be too sharp? I am currently mainly enquiring about resonance of materials.

    I can send you CAD data for 2397s that is likely more accurate than the drawing you posted. In addition I made the ribs with built in tenons that are far more secure than the dowels that JBL used. Send me a PM if you are interested.

    Alternatively, if you do a bit of searching on this site you will find numerous postings of my drawings and others' that are based on my drawings.

    As for your question about high frequency ringing... as long as your fins are well mated to the tops and bottoms any ringing should be adequately damped.
